Cached Iterator

A lot of the computations in the queries are very expensive, e.g. populating the compatible archetypes in the world, caching indices to the the columns and unpacking the entity ID's for flags + low and high IDs for indexing and relations.

All of this overhead can be paid once up front for each system. This similar to how Matter's runtime queries work right now.

Sparse Components (non-movable components)

Non-movable components, that when inserted goes into the sparse set storage. The sparse component itself does not need to be moved to the destination archetype during insertion.

Benefits

  • Doesn't need to move the sparse component itself so slightly faster removals and insertions
  • Fast iteration of single sparse components since it should just iterate over the densely packed pool/column

Drawbacks

  • Explicit storage specification
  • Queries of sparse components are always slower than archetype queries except for two scenarios:
  1. if the query is just interested in a single sparse component (just iterate the dense array of the sparse set)
  2. if fragmentation is very high (like 1-2 entities per archetype, and lots of archetypes)
